A short film about found footage as subject matter and Miss Black Roanoke, Virginia 1971 expressing her thoughts about the upcoming Miss Black Virginia 1971 Pageant. Everson juxtaposes different elements in order to create a dialectic conflict that questions the truth and its perception as offered by the media and history books.
